Regio- and enantioselective formation of tetrazole-bearing quaternary stereocenters <i>via</i> palladium-catalyzed allylic amination
Shahid Khan, Yu Wang, Meina Zhang, Shahida Perveen, Junjie Zhang, Ajmal Khan
Abstract
A general and efficient method via catalysis by readily available Pd(0)/DACH-naphthyl catalyst under mild conditions, unlocks a new platform that permits the synthesis of elusive quaternary N 2 -allylic tetrazoles, even in the context of late-stage functionalization.
